Characters of Demazure modules and solvable lattice models
Authors:Atsuo Kuniba  Kailash C Misra  Masato Okado  Taichiro Takagi  Jun Uchiyama

Abstract:We study the path realization of Demazure crystals related to solvable lattice models in statistical mechanics. Various characters are represented in a unified way as the sums over one-dimensional configurations which we call unrestricted, classically restricted and restricted paths. As an application, characters of Demazure modules are obtained in terms of q-multinomial coefficients for several level-1 modules of classical affine algebras.
Keywords:Solvable lattice models  Quantum affine algebras  Crystal base  Paths  Demazure modules sep Characters
